Construction Software Solutions: Streamlining Project Scheduling and Tracking
Effective project scheduling is paramount in construction. Delays are costly, and robust scheduling software minimizes risks. Many Construction Software Solutions offer Gantt charts, critical path method (CPM) scheduling, and resource allocation tools. These tools allow us to visually track progress, identify potential bottlenecks, and make informed adjustments. Real-time updates provide insights into project timelines, enabling proactive management and timely intervention should delays arise. Integration with other software, like accounting or field management platforms, streamlines data flow and ensures consistent information across all project phases.

Construction Software Solutions: Improving Cost Control and Budgeting
Budget overruns are a common challenge in construction. Sophisticated Construction Software Solutions offer tools for accurate cost estimation, budgeting, and financial tracking. These solutions provide real-time visibility into project expenses, enabling proactive cost management. Integration with accounting software allows for seamless data synchronization, generating accurate reports for monitoring progress and identifying potential cost overruns. Selecting the Best Fit: Factors to Consider
Beyond the core functionalities, consider factors like user-friendliness, scalability, and integration capabilities. The software should be intuitive and easy to learn for your team. Scalability ensures it can adapt to your company’s growth. Seamless integration with existing software minimizes data silos and improves overall efficiency. Don’t underestimate the value of excellent customer support. A responsive support team can be a lifeline when you encounter issues or require assistance. Consider free trials or demos before committing to a long-term contract. This allows us to assess the software’s suitability and ensure it meets your specific needs.
